The classy one…

Head to Kentish town for wine pairing like no other. Patron Bar à Vin is an intimate wine bar offering a selection of independently sourced high quality wine. Dip into their wine library and sample the innovative Enomatic Wine Dispenser which will allow you to try Patron’s finest wines by the glass.
Combine this with a French Tapas menu featuring bespoke cheese and charcuterie boards as well as hot plates such as baked St. Marcellin and, my favourite, rosemary potato gratin. So good I ordered it twice!

The indulgent one...

For those looking to get Mother's Day off to an indulgent start, Devonshire Club will be hosting a special brunch feast, guests can choose from the a la carte menu with specials including Smoked Salmon, poached egg with sourdough croutons, and Devonshire Tiramisu. Afternoon Tea is available in the bright garden room, including cakes, sandwiches, macaroons and delicious gin-infused tea, accompanied by the peaceful sounds of a very talented harpist.

The fun one…

Situated in the heart of Covent Garden, Cafe Pacifico opened its doors in 1982 and since then the restaurant and bar serves the finest Mexican fare, from tacos to burritos and magnificent cocktails too! Café Pacifico oozes the Mexican fiesta vibe and has been touted as the perfect spot for lunch and dinner with fabulous cocktails to match.

The family one...

Ping Pong is the ideal place for all the family this Mother’s Day. Their mixologist has created a cocktail especially for Mum, Mother Nashi, made with Chinese pear (nashi), fresh ginger, vanilla pods and Grey Goose vodka, topped up with Prosecco!
